Elías Querejeta
Elías Querejeta was born on October 27, 1934 in Hernani, Guipúzcoa, País Vasco, Spain as Elías Querejeta Gárate. He was a producer, director and writer, known for A través de San Sebastián (1960), The City of Lost Children (1995), Stories from the Kronen (1995), Mondays in the Sun (2002) and Seven Billiard Tables (2007). He was married to the costume designer Maiki Marín and his daughter is the director/ writer Gracia Querejeta. He died on June 9, 2013 in Madrid, Spain.
